Start with Education
Begin by understanding the basics of solar energy, from how panels work to the benefits they offer.
Assess Your Needs
Evaluate your energy consumption and needs to determine the right solar solution for your home or business.
Research Installers
Thoroughly research and select reputable solar installers who have a track record of successful projects.
Consider Financial Options
Explore financing options, such as loans or leasing, to make solar installations more affordable.
Embrace Energy Efficiency
Prioritize energy efficiency upgrades before going solar to maximize your system’s effectiveness.
Understand Incentives
Familiarize yourself with available incentives, tax credits, and rebates to make the most of your investment.
Quality Matters
Invest in high-quality solar panels and equipment for better performance and longevity.
Maintenance Matters
Regularly maintain your solar system to ensure it continues to operate at peak efficiency.
Monitor and Track
Utilize monitoring tools to track your system’s performance and identify any issues promptly.
